This essential resource provides educators with practical guidance to design and deliver occupation-centered education for occupational therapy students.
Based on the Subject-Centered Integrative Learning Model for Occupational Therapy (SCIL-OT), a robust guide for instructional design, the book can be used to create and implement a single assignment, an entire course, or a whole curriculum. Applicable across different countries or regions, readers will explore the educational foundations and elements of the SCIL-OT, and how they can be applied to both teaching and creating learning materials. Supported throughout with stories, examples, and sample activities, the book is aimed at the growing numbers of graduate students and educators who create or revise occupational therapy curricula, courses, and learning experiences across university- and practice-based learning situations.
The first book to offer occupational therapy educators with how-to guidance in occupation-centered curriculum and instructional development, it will be an essential resource for forming future practitioners who embody the distinct values of this important profession.

Barbara Hooper is Professor and Division Chief of the Occupational Therapy Doctorate Program at Duke University, Durham, NC, USA.
Matthew Molineux is a Professor of Occupational Therapy and the Deputy Head (Learning and Teaching) in the School of Allied Health, Sport and Social Work, Griffith University, Australia.
Wendy Wood is Professor Emerita and former Head of the Department of Occupational Therapy, Colorado State University, USA.
